/// If the test contains static error expectations, it's a "static error
/// test".
///
/// These tests exist to validate that a front end reports the right static
/// errors. Unless the expected errors are all warnings, a static error test
/// is skipped on configurations that are not purely front end.
bool get isStaticErrorTest => expectedErrors.isNotEmpty;
/// If the test contains any web-specific (`[web]`) static error expectations,
/// then it's a "web static error test".
///
/// These tests exist to validate that a Dart web compiler reports the right
/// expected errors.
bool get isWebStaticErrorTest =>
expectedErrors.any((error) => error.source == ErrorSource.web);
/// If the tests has no static error expectations, or all of the expectations
/// are warnings, then the test tests runtime semantics.
///
/// Note that this is *not* the negation of [isStaticErrorTest]. A test that
/// contains only warning expectations is both a static "error" test and a
/// runtime test. The test runner will validate that the front ends produce
/// the expected warnings *and* that a runtime also correctly executes the
/// test.
bool get isRuntimeTest => expectedErrors.every((error) => error.isWarning);

/// Represents a single ".dart" file used as a test and the parsed metadata it
/// contains.
///
/// Special options for individual tests are currently specified in various
/// ways: with comments directly in test files, by using certain imports, or
/// by creating additional files in the test directories.
///
/// Here is a list of options that are used by 'test.dart' today:
///
/// * Flags can be passed to the VM process that runs the test by adding a
/// comment to the test file:
///
/// // VMOptions=--flag1 --flag2
///
/// * Flags can be passed to dart2js, VM or dartdevc by adding a comment to
/// the test file:
///
/// // SharedOptions=--flag1 --flag2
///
/// * Flags can be passed to dart2js by adding a comment to the test file:
///
/// // dart2jsOptions=--flag1 --flag2
///
/// * Flags can be passed to dart2wasm by adding a comment to the test file:
///
/// // dart2wasmOptions=--flag1 --flag2
///
/// * Flags can be passed to the dart script that contains the test also
/// using comments, as follows:
///
/// // DartOptions=--flag1 --flag2
///
/// * Extra environment variables can be passed to the process that runs
/// the test by adding comment(s) to the test file:
///
/// // Environment=ENV_VAR1=foo bar
/// // Environment=ENV_VAR2=bazz
///
/// * Most tests are not web tests, but can (and will be) wrapped within an
/// HTML file and another script file to test them also on browser
/// environments (e.g. language and corelib tests are run this way). We
/// deduce that if a file with the same name as the test, but ending in
/// ".html" instead of ".dart" exists, the test was intended to be a web
/// test and no wrapping is necessary.
///
/// * This test requires libfoobar.so, libfoobar.dylib or foobar.dll to be in
/// the system linker path of the VM.
///
/// // SharedObjects=foobar
///
/// * 'test.dart' assumes tests fail if the process returns a non-zero exit
/// code (in the case of web tests, we check for PASS/FAIL indications in
/// the test output).
